A spherical ball of transparent material has index of refraction μ . A narrow beam of light AB is aimed as shown. What must the index of refraction be in order that the light is focused at the point C on the opposite end of the diameter from where the light entered? Given that x << R.

Detailed Solution

From the figure, we observe that BO = OC 

So, if OBC=BCO=r(say) and i be the angle of incidence, then

Question Image

i=r+r=2r
μ=sinisinrμ=sin2rsinr2rr=2
